Create an infrastructure relationship for related CIs
Infrastructure relationships show CIs that are connected to a application service but are not necessary parts of the service. Infrastructure relationships are only available for application services.
Before you begin
Role required: evt_mgmt_admin
About this task
When you create a CI infrastructure relationship, the information is stored in the Infrastructure Relations [em_impact_infra_rel_def] table. When alerts generate, the related CI accompanies the application service information on the Event Management dashboard and in the impact tree. Additional information for the related CIs only appears on a related dependency view map for the application service. The following default infrastructure relationships are available.
| Infrastructure relationship | Impact rule | Description |
|---|---|---|
| cmdb_ci_appl | OS Cluster Member | Shows alert impact between hardware and software applications. |
| cmdb_ci_esx_server | Infrastructure Dependencies | Shows alert impact between VCenter and ESX clusters. |
| cmdb_ci_kvm | Infrastructure Dependencies | Shows that alert impact on Linux Kernel-based Virtual Machine (KVM) connectivity. |
| cmdb_ci_vm_zones | Infrastructure Dependencies | Shows alert impact on the Solaris VM zones. |
For example, based on of the cmdb_ci_vm_zones Infrastructure relationship definition, Event Management adds ZoneServer@mmp1 to the application service. The Containment rule manages impact severity on alerts.

Procedure
Navigate to All > Event Management > Administration > Infrastructure Relations.
Click New.
Fill in the fields, as appropriate.
| Field | Description |
|---|---|
| Child Type | The table that contains data about the child entity. |
| Parent Type | The table that contains data about the parent entity. |
| Relation Type | The relationship between the child and parent entities. |
| Impact Direction | The impacts direction to show on the application service map.- From Child to Parent: When an alert is regarding a child, show the impact on the parent. - From Parent to Child: When an alert is regarding a parent, show the impact on the child entity. |
| Impact Rule | The impact rule to calculate infrastructure relationships:- OS Cluster Member : Determines how host cluster members affect the overall cluster status based on a percentage or number of cluster members. For example, if a three-host cluster requires 60% Influence to set the severity of Major, each member has 20% Influence (60% divided by 3). The severity of the entire cluster can only change to Major when two or more cluster members have a severity of Major. The entire cluster is also considered to be down. - Application Cluster Member : Determines how application cluster members affect the overall impact of the cluster. For example, if a three-member cluster requires 90% Influence to set the severity for the entire cluster to Major, each member has 30% Influence (90% divided by 3). The severity of the entire cluster can only change to Major when all three members have a severity of Major. - Infrastructure Dependencies : Determines the definition of impact propagation for CIs in infrastructure relationships. - CI Application Service: Determines how impact applies to parent or child entities that are part of an application service. - CI Parent in Application: Sets impact only on the parent entity. - Inclusion: Determines the impact on entities with a Contains relationship. This rule is read-only. - Network Path: Determines how impact applies to parent or child entities that are part of a traditional network. - Storage Path: Determines how impact applies to parent or child entities that are part of a storage network. - CI Impact : Applies to application services. Determines the relationship between service members. The impact from child to parent CIs is always 100%. For example, the parent impact severity is derived from the child CI with the highest severity. |
- Click Submit.
